Closed tyfhxn closed 9 months ago
我的python版本为:Python 3.10.11 进行到文字识别的时候会报错,截图如下
翻译用的原图如下:
I had a similar error
To fix it, all you have to do is change this line
FIX:
recognized_text = ocr_by_tesseract(single_cnt.cropped_image, self.media_language, False) # 3 parameters change to true if Japanese comic book
ERROR:
Traceback (most recent call last): File "D:\Code\TEST\ocr\MomoTranslator\pyqt5_momotranslator.py", line 3049, in start_task self.step2_OCR() File "D:\Code\TEST\ocr\MomoTranslator\pyqt5_momotranslator.py", line 2913, in step2_OCR recognized_text = ocr_by_tesseract(single_cnt.cropped_image, self.media_language, vertical) NameError: name 'vertical' is not defined
我也遇到过类似的错误。
要解决这个问题,你只需修改这一行
FIX:
recognised_text = ocr_by_tesseract(single_cnt.cropped_image, self.media_language, False) # 如果是日文漫画书,3 个参数改为 true
已更新,需重新测试是否存在bug
我的python版本为:Python 3.10.11 进行到文字识别的时候会报错,截图如下
翻译用的原图如下:
![RCO004_1688175593](https://github.com/alicewish/MomoTranslator/assets/58685206/48beca28-9920-419b-9539-f54c7272d166)